About PNW Krav Maga

PNW Krav Maga brings a practical, confidence-building approach to martial arts training at 715 8th Street, Suite A in Kirkland, WA 98033. The academy operates as a Krav Maga self defense gym with a broad mix of martial arts and fitness programs, and that variety gives students a clear path whether they are just starting out or looking to sharpen existing skills. Its core offerings include group classes, seminars, private sessions, self-defense training, ground defense, and weapons defense focused on guns and knives. That range makes the gym especially appealing to people who want training that feels immediately applicable in real-world situations while still supporting the discipline and structure that experienced practitioners appreciate.

Class Hours

  • Saturday: 10–11 AM
  • Sunday: Closed
  • Monday: 6:30–9:30 AM, 4:30–8:30 PM
  • Tuesday: 4:30–8:30 PM
  • Wednesday: 6:30–9:30 AM, 4:30–8:30 PM
  • Thursday: 4:30–8:30 PM
  • Friday: 6:30–9:30 AM, 4:30–8:30 PM
